Class 12 exam begins from today

Kathmandu, May 30 The examination of class 12 has started from today. According to the National Examination Board, 410,050 students will participate in the examination. According to the changed time, the examination will be conducted from 8 am to 11 am. According to the NEB, the examination schedule has been changed as a result of consultation with various stakeholders.

Congress wins in Fatuwa Vijaypur Municipality

Kathmandu, May 26 Nepali Congress candidate Gopal Ray Yadav has been elected the mayor in Fatuwa Vijaypur Municipality of Rautahat district. He got 4,851 votes while his nearest rival Bijay Yadav of UML received 3,361 votes. Similarly, Congress candidate Amveya Khatun has been elected the deputy mayor with 5,162 votes. Her nearest rival Kanti Devi of UML received 3,668 votes.
